Role of species-specific primary structure differences in Aβ42 assembly and neurotoxicity

A variety of species express the amyloid β-protein (Aβ). Those species expressing Aβ with primary structure identical to that expressed in humans have been found to develop amyloid deposits and Alzheimer’s disease-like neuropathology.
